Iglesia de Nuestra Señora de Lourdes, Gothic minor basilica in Chapinero, Bogotá, Colombia.
Iglesia de Nuestra Señora de Lourdes is a Gothic minor basilica in Bogotá built with pointed arches, ribbed vaults, and buttresses supporting three interior naves and a hexagonal apse. The interior space features ornate decoration and artistic elements that create a setting for worship and reflection.
Construction of this religious building started in 1875 under architect Julián Lombana and was completed in 1904. It replaced an earlier structure with a thatched roof that had previously occupied the site.
The church serves as a regular gathering place for the neighborhood's Catholic community during celebrations and daily worship. It remains a spiritual center that gives the surrounding Chapinero district its religious identity.
The church is located at Carrera 13 N.º 63-27 directly in front of Chapinero Plaza and is easily accessible by public transportation. Visitors should note that access may be restricted during religious services and ceremonies.
The stained glass windows inside were created by German artist Walter Wolf Wasserhouen and catch light in striking ways. This skillful work with colored glass is one of the most notable details throughout the interior.
